    Baby Corn Fried Rice

    Baby Corn Fried Rice is a tasty, crunchy rice meal made by sautéing cooked rice with tempered baby corn, veggies, spices and sauces.  Baby Corn Fried Rice makes weekend lunch special and quiet simple to make one pot meal. Baby Corn Fried Rice is a healthy way of making kids eat veggies!
    Prep Time15 minutes mins
    Cook Time15 minutes mins
    Total Time30 minutes mins
    Servings2
    AuthorSharmilee J

    Ingredients

    • 1 cup basmati rice
    • 1 and 1/2 cups water
    • 8 nos baby corn
    • 1/4 cup carrot chopped lengthwise
    • 1 tablespoon garlic finely chopped
    • 1 teaspoon spring onions white part finely chopped
    • 1 tablespoon spring onions green part finely chopped
    • 1/3 cup capsicum chopped lengthwise - I used colored ones
    • 1/8 teaspoon soya sauce
    • 1 teaspoon pepper powder freshly cracked
    • 1 tablespoon + 1 teaspoon olive oil
    • 1/2 teaspoon sugar
    • salt to taste

    Instructions

    • Boil water with a tiny pinch of turmeric powder and salt.
    • Add baby corn and parboil it. Just cook for 5mins. Drain, trim both the edges and slit it into two vertically.
    • Further slit into two, this is optional as my baby corns were fat I did this. Chop into small finger size pieces, collect in a bowl.
    • Soak basmati rice for 30mins and then pressure cook for 3 whistles in medium flame in the ratio 1 (rice) :1.5 (water) cups.
    • Spread the rice and fluff it up with a fork add a teaspoon of oil and let it cool down.
    • Chop the veggies and get ready with it.
    • In a pan heat oil – add garlic, and spring onions white part – sauté for a minute till it turns slightly browned.
    • Add carrot and sauté for 2mins.
    • Then add baby corn, capsicum and sauté for a minute.
    • Add soya sauce, required salt and pepper powder. Sauté the veggies in high flame.
    • Add spring onion green and give a quick stir.
    • Add cooked rice, a pinch of sugar and give a quick stir. Switch off.
    • Serve Baby Corn Fried Rice hot with your choice of side dish or any Manchurian.

    Notes

    • You can also add 2 tablespoon onion while sauteing the veggies.
    • Use freshly ground pepper for a great flavour.
    • Sauteing the veggies in high flame gives a nice smoky flavour and also retains its crunchiness without the raw smell.
    • I soaked basmati rice for 30 mins then pressure cooked for 1:1.5 ratio (rice : water) for 3 whistles in medium low flame. It depends on your cooker and basmati rice variety too.
    • Make sure to fluff the rice and spread it with little olive oil to make the grains separate. Allow it to rest at least for 15mins.
